On the weekend I was playing with my 11 m long wire antenna. Propable one of the best tests for such a "fishing rod antenna" is chasing some DX, especially on Low Bands.
I got 9G5ZZ on 80m, and I got VY2ZM on 160m with 100W, both in CW. The distance between my QTH and VY2ZM (Eastern Kings County, Prince Edward Island) is more than 5300 km. Fascinating... isn't it?! But that is not a miracle if you take a look at the VY2ZM station. The propagation conditions must had been very good.
My best DX before (@home, 100W, CW) on the Top Band was UU4JMG with ODX just under 2000 km, one year ago. I also heard some US stations, but...
